Adams, Colorado Voting-age Population By Race in Census 2020
Updated on February 22, 2026.
According to the data from the US 2020 decennial Census, in April 2020, among Adams, CO voting-age population of 386,271 people, 58.85% of them (227,309 people) identified their race as White Alone, 15.67% of them (60,517 people) identified their race as Some Other Race Alone, and 15.65% of them (60,446 people) identified their race as Two Or More Races.

| Race | Voting-age Population | % of County Voting-age Population |
|---|---|---|
| Black or African American Alone | 12450 | 3.22 |
| White Alone | 227309 | 58.85 |
| American Indian and Alaska Native Alone | 7126 | 1.85 |
| Asian Alone | 17724 | 4.59 |
| Native Hawaiian And Pacific Islander Alone | 699 | 0.18 |
| Some Other Race Alone | 60517 | 15.67 |
| Two Or More Races | 60446 | 15.65 |
